Joshi, Pamela; Geronimo, Kimberly; Acevedo-Garcia, Dolores – Journal of Applied Research on Children, 2016
This article explores Head Start's overall effectiveness in improving school readiness outcomes and its potential to reduce gaps in these outcomes in light of changing program goals, resource and funding capacity, and the demographic changes in the low-income child population it serves. Whalen, Samuel P.; Horsley, Heather L.; Parkinson, Kathleen K.; Pacchiano, Debra – Journal of Applied Research on Children, 2016
High quality instruction is essential to producing developmental gains for young children and can mitigate risk factors such as family poverty and low parental education.
